What are the tax benefits of buying property in Gurugram?
Home buyers in Gurugram can claim deductions under Section 80C (principal repayment up to ₹1.5 lakh), Section 24(b) (interest up to ₹2 lakh for self-occupied), and HRA if renting. First-time buyers may qualify for additional benefits.
